[Résolu] Les sytèmes de combat - Version imprimable +- JeuWeb - Crée ton jeu par navigateur (https://jeuweb.org) +-- Forum : Discussions, Aide, Ressources... (https://jeuweb.org/forumdisplay.php?fid=38) +--- Forum : Programmation, infrastructure (https://jeuweb.org/forumdisplay.php?fid=51) +--- Sujet : [Résolu] Les sytèmes de combat (/showthread.php?tid=5951) |
[Résolu] Les sytèmes de combat - InboX - 02-02-2012 Bonjour, J'ai quelques questions qui me trotte depuis quelques mois donc voici mes questions. J'ai réalisé mon propre script de combat il fonctionne très bien mais n'est pas au top enfin pas comme j'aurais voulu qui soit. La première question: Comment faites vous pour que le combat soit équilibré ? Exemple sur mon script je divise la puissance d'attaque /1000 (Bon ou pas bon ?) La puissance de chaque unité et du genre (1 guerrier a 0.5 de puissance) si il arrive a 0.9 alors la prochaine puissance sera de 1 (Exemple de 0.1 à 0.9) puis passe a 1 etc... La deuxième question: Comment faites vous pour le calcul des ressources si il y a un gagnant ? Sur mon script je fait un mt_rand pour éviter que le joueur soit en Négatif a la fin du combat comme ceci
Cependant si le Joueur B a plus de 5.000.000 de ressources la commande mt_rand peu parfois donner de gros chiffres et cela me chagrine assez. Le divisé aussi serait bien ou pas ? Voila deux simple question pour certain d'entre vous Je cherche sans doute a me compliquer la tache a faire un script parfait mais bon comme on dit rien est parfait et le sera jamais. mais j'aime bien faire les choses bien pour que tout soit équilibre au maximum. Merci a vous Cordialement, RE: Les sytèmes de combat - keke - 02-02-2012 Je pense que la formule de ton combat est propre à ton jeu. Dans certains cas, si un mec à une puissance ne serait-ce que dix fois inférieur, il se fait rattatiner et on peut lui piquer toutes ses ressourceS. (et tant pis pour sa geule). Après, tu peux essayer de revoir certains points. par exemple, si j'attaque, j'apporte pas avec moi des pierres. Donc, si j'attaque et que je perds ... je ne perds pas de ressources. Ensuite, tu peux t'inspirer des indiens qui (parait-il) entérrait leur ressource importante sous-terre ... une sorte de coffre fort. de sorte que si on rasait leur village, ils avaient toujours un minimum pour survivre. Enfin, y'a le principe même de ressources qui me chagrine. Au niveau d'un état, on ne compte pas les pierres ou les planches entreposés sur le royaume, sauf si c'est une denrée rare. A titre d'exemple, les forts romains en bois (que l'on voit traditionnellement dans les bd d'astérix) se fabriquaient en l'espace d'une journée puis était laissé à l'abandon dès que la troupe s'en allait. Des hommes motivés prennent les ressources sur place (d'où l'expression, travailler comme un romain). Pas besoin donc de piller pour prendre des pierres. On pille des objets qui sont pas lourd et facilement revendables (or, argent, pierre précieuses, peaux, femmes, esclaves ...). Pas des ressources primaires (sauf en cas de pénurie.) En plus du pillage, il y a aussi saccage. Je fais tomber par terre une statue pour récupérer son diadem. Je brule une maison pour être sur qu'il n'y a pas de future esclave dedans, etc. Les mises à sac sont nombreuses. Rome en compte au moins 6 : http://fr.wikipedia.org/wiki/Sac_de_Rome Bonne journée à toi ! kéké RE: Les sytèmes de combat - Dexyne - 02-02-2012 Moi je vois le pillage en fonction des hommes restants et / ou des "transporteurs", par exemple à la fin de la bataille si celui qui sort victorieux à encore 3 gars vivant il n'emportera pas grand chose, par contre si il en a 500 il peut ramener plus de choses, et si des "transporteurs" sont présent ils peuvent ranger leur butin dedans pour le ramener (donc mettre pas mal de trucs dedans ). RE: Les sytèmes de combat - keke - 02-02-2012 ou faire porter par des esclaves ... RE: Les sytèmes de combat - InboX - 02-02-2012 Ok je comprend, Tu as sorti le Livre d'histoire Keke ? lol Merci a vous. Cordialement, RE: Les sytèmes de combat - Dexyne - 04-02-2012 Bah j'ai mis le mot transport entre guillemets, on y met ce qu'on veut comme transport |